Output 8dfce3b7411507086fd16f18abc9893ccff03e58afaee85c99eae48f16d77486:0

value
18018633
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a7de5bd786f56a6616f912b78444aaa9cede695 OP_EQUAL
address
3HEVcfJUUHEYeN7kZz87wa1uCQ66eRTCZK
transaction
8dfce3b7411507086fd16f18abc9893ccff03e58afaee85c99eae48f16d77486
spent
true